Understanding the Roles of Magnesium and Zinc
Magnesium and zinc are two essential minerals critical for numerous bodily functions. A sufficient intake of both is necessary for overall health, and deficiencies in one can often accompany a deficiency in the other. For this reason, many people wonder if combining them into a single supplement is effective or if it leads to competition for absorption.
The Functions of Magnesium
Magnesium is a vital mineral involved in over 300 biochemical reactions in the body. Its functions include:
- Energy Production: It is required for the production of ATP, the body's main energy source.
- Muscle and Nerve Function: Magnesium supports proper muscle contraction and nerve signal transmission.
- Blood Sugar Regulation: It helps regulate blood glucose levels and insulin sensitivity.
- Bone Health: A large portion of the body's magnesium is stored in bones, contributing to their structure and strength.
- Sleep and Relaxation: It promotes relaxation by activating GABA receptors in the brain, which can lead to improved sleep quality.
The Functions of Zinc
Zinc is a trace mineral that plays a crucial role in immune system function, protein synthesis, and wound healing. Its key roles include:
- Immune Support: Zinc is essential for the development and function of immune cells. Deficiency can weaken the immune response.
- Metabolism and Growth: It is involved in cell growth, division, and is critical for growth during pregnancy, childhood, and adolescence.
- Antioxidant Properties: Zinc possesses antioxidant qualities that help protect the body from oxidative damage.
- Hormone Regulation: It helps regulate hormones like insulin and is a component of many enzymes.
- Wound Healing: Zinc is vital for tissue repair and skin health.
The Synergy and Interaction Between Magnesium and Zinc
Contrary to some beliefs, magnesium and zinc can be taken together and, in normal doses, may even be mutually beneficial.
Magnesium and zinc have a synergistic relationship where one can enhance the functions of the other. For example, some studies suggest that zinc can assist with magnesium absorption, while magnesium helps regulate the body’s zinc levels. Many supplement formulas, like ZMA (Zinc, Magnesium, Vitamin B6), combine these minerals precisely for this reason, targeting athletes and individuals seeking to improve recovery and sleep. Research has indicated that combined supplementation can offer specific benefits for certain populations. A study on patients with type 2 diabetes and coronary heart disease found that a 12-week regimen of magnesium and zinc supplementation led to significant improvements in blood sugar, insulin, and cholesterol levels.
Potential Absorption Issues at High Doses
While typically safe to take together, a potential issue arises with very high doses. The key is to avoid excessive amounts of zinc, which can interfere with magnesium absorption due to competition for intestinal transport pathways. The tolerable upper intake level (UL) for zinc in adults is 40 mg per day. Taking significantly more than this, such as over 142 mg per day as noted in some sources, can actively hinder your body's ability to absorb magnesium. For most people taking standard, recommended dosages, this interference is not a major concern. To minimize any potential competition, some healthcare providers may still recommend staggering the intake.
Timing and Best Practices for Combined Intake
To maximize the absorption of both minerals, especially if taking higher dosages, some people choose to space out their intake. A common approach involves taking magnesium at night and zinc in the morning. This strategy is often employed due to the different properties of the minerals:
Reasons for staggered timing:
- Magnesium, particularly forms like magnesium glycinate, is known for its calming properties and can promote relaxation and sleep, making the evening a suitable time.
- Zinc is sometimes associated with stomach upset when taken on an empty stomach, so taking it with food in the morning or during the day can be beneficial.
Alternatively, taking a combined supplement with a meal is a straightforward approach that works well for most people. If you are supplementing with calcium or iron, it is generally recommended to separate their intake from magnesium and zinc by a few hours, as these minerals can also compete for absorption.

Dietary Sources of Magnesium and Zinc
For those who prefer a food-first approach or wish to complement their supplements, both magnesium and zinc are found in a variety of foods:
- Magnesium-rich foods: Leafy greens (spinach), nuts (almonds), seeds (pumpkin seeds), whole grains, legumes.
- Zinc-rich foods: Oysters, beef, seafood, poultry, legumes, nuts, seeds, and fortified cereals.
Conclusion
For most individuals, taking magnesium and zinc together as a single supplement is not only safe but can also be beneficial due to their synergistic relationship. Taking standard, recommended dosages should not lead to significant absorption issues. However, those taking particularly high doses of zinc (above 40 mg daily) or experiencing gastrointestinal sensitivity may benefit from staggering their intake by a few hours.
